NVIDIA GeForce GTX TITAN X vs AMD Radeon RX 570

We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 12GB VRAM GeForce GTX TITAN X and 4GB VRAM Radeon RX 570 to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A GeForce GTX TITAN X 's Advantages
More VRAM (12GB vs 4G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(336.6GB/s vs 224.0GB/s)
1024 additional rendering cores
AMD Radeon RX 570 's Advantages
Released 2 years and 1 months late
Boost Clock has increased by 14% (1244MHz vs 1089MHz)
Lower TDP (150W vs 250W)
